Unpacking the Final Trades: Citigroup, Financials, UPS, and Marathon Petroleum in Focus

As the final moments of the trading day ticked away, top financial analysts gathered to deliver their high-convinction "Final Trades," shining a spotlight on four critical players shaping today's market narrative. From the bedrock of banking to the arteries of global commerce and the pulse of the energy sector, the insights offered a compelling snapshot of where smart money might be heading.

First up, the enduring strength and strategic shifts within the financial sector took center stage, with Citigroup (C) drawing particular attention.

Analysts highlighted the banking giant's ongoing transformation, emphasizing its concerted efforts to streamline operations and enhance capital efficiency. The conversation revolved around Citigroup's potential to unlock significant value, even amidst an ever-evolving interest rate environment and broader economic uncertainties.

Its diversified global footprint and commitment to shareholder returns were cited as key reasons for optimism, positioning C as a fascinating turnaround story for discerning investors. In parallel, the Financial Select Sector SPDR Fund (XLF) was presented as the go-to vehicle for broader exposure to the financial industry's resurgence.

With commercial lending showing signs of life and investment banking activities steadily recovering, XLF offers a potent blend of stability and growth potential for those looking to capitalize on the sector's collective momentum.

Shifting gears to the vital infrastructure of global trade, United Parcel Service (UPS) commanded a thoughtful discussion.

The logistics behemoth, an undeniable pillar of the modern economy, continues to expertly navigate the dynamic landscape of consumer spending and the maturing, yet still potent, e-commerce revolution. Experts underscored UPS's proactive investments in cutting-edge automation and a meticulously optimized global network, forecasting these initiatives to drive substantial gains in efficiency and expand profit margins in the coming quarters.

While the perennial challenges of fluctuating fuel costs and the complexities of labor management remain on the radar, the prevailing sentiment radiated confidence. UPS's indispensable role in the intricate global supply chain, coupled with its unwavering brand loyalty and expansive operational reach, positions it to secure a dominant share in a fiercely competitive market, making it an attractive proposition for investors banking on the sustained velocity of goods and services.

Finally, the dynamic energy sector brought Marathon Petroleum Corporation (MPC) into sharp focus.

As one of the nation's premier independent refiners, MPC's fortunes are inherently tied to the intricate dance of refining margins, global crude oil prices, and the unwavering demand for essential refined products like gasoline and diesel. The analysis lauded MPC's operational prowess and its strategic placement to capitalize on the robust, persistent demand for petroleum products, even as the world steadily pivots towards cleaner energy solutions.

The narrative emphasized Marathon Petroleum's judicious approach to capital allocation and its impressive capacity to generate substantial free cash flow, promising compelling returns for its shareholders. Despite the inherent volatility that defines energy markets, MPC was championed as a resilient and well-managed play within the current energy paradigm, adept at navigating market swings while expertly leveraging periods of elevated refining profitability to its advantage.
